Clever Organization Hacks With IKEA Shoe Storage That Don't Involve Shoes
IKEA is renowned for its versatile and affordable furniture, and while many of its products are popular for their intended uses, some stand out for their adaptability in creative hacks. Among these, IKEA's slim and shallow shoe cabinets are particularly well-suited for repurposing beyond footwear storage. Their compact design and ample internal space make them ideal for organizing various items in different areas of the home.
One common and highly effective hack involves using the IKEA HEMNES shoe cabinet as a dedicated center for kids' craft supplies. The compartments are spacious enough to hold paper, markers, crayons, and paint palettes, providing an organized and accessible solution for art materials. Its height is also suitable for children, encouraging independence in retrieving and storing their supplies. The HEMNES cabinet, available in two- and four-compartment versions, projects minimally from the wall, making it suitable for narrow hallways or small play areas.
Similarly, the IKEA HEMNES shoe cabinet can be transformed into a functional gift-wrapping station. Its tilt-out sections are perfect for organizing gift bags, bows, and small gift boxes, while the top drawer can store ribbons, scissors, and tape. This hack helps keep wrapping essentials neatly contained and ready for use, making gift preparation more efficient. While it accommodates most shorter wrapping paper rolls, longer rolls might require alternative storage methods.
The IKEA TRONES shoe cabinet, known for its versatility and affordability, offers numerous other organizational possibilities. Multiple TRONES units can be mounted along a wall to create custom slim storage next to a desk, providing a clutter-free solution for office supplies without requiring large shelves. The closed compartments help maintain a tidy appearance, unlike open shelving. In small bedrooms, a single TRONES unit can serve as a wall-mounted bedside table, offering storage for essentials and a surface for a lamp or water glass, while also allowing space underneath for additional baskets.
By gathering several TRONES units, one can even construct a functional headboard for a bed. This hack leverages the cabinet's shallow depth, providing hidden storage compartments behind the bed while maintaining a minimalist aesthetic. The TRONES' simple design, available in white or black plastic, can be customized with contact paper or peel-and-stick wallpaper to match various decor styles.
The IKEA BRUSALI shoe cabinet proves effective for wardrobe organization, particularly for storing pants. Its compartments perfectly accommodate rolled-up jeans or other clothing items, making them easily visible and accessible. This method not only saves space but also helps prevent items from getting lost or forgotten in deeper drawers or wardrobes.
Beyond cabinets, the IKEA GREJIG shoe rack, an inexpensive metal rack, can be repurposed as a sturdy shelf riser. Its robust construction allows it to support moderately heavy loads, making it ideal for creating tiered storage in kitchen cabinets for spices, pantry staples, or mugs. It also works well in closets to organize folded clothes like sweaters and shirts, preventing them from toppling over on tall shelves. Additionally, the GREJIG can be used as an industrial-style kitchen counter rack, providing extra storage or a riser for small appliances, and its folding legs allow for easy storage when not in use.
IKEA shoe cabinets also prove valuable in bathrooms, which often lack sufficient storage. The STÄLL or plastic TRONES cabinets can be mounted to a wall, offering compact storage for toiletries, extra toilet paper, and other bathroom accessories. The plastic TRONES is particularly suitable for damp environments.
Creative living room hacks include positioning TRONES cabinets behind a couch to form a hidden console unit. This provides a surface for decorative items and discreet storage for seasonal items or things not used daily, keeping the living area tidy. For utility areas, the plastic TRONES is excellent for creating a compact cleaning and garbage sorting station, with small bins fitting perfectly into its compartments, concealing waste and cleaning supplies. Its easy-to-clean material makes it practical for such uses.
Outdoor applications for the durable TRONES include converting it into a garden hose storage unit. While this might involve some minor DIY modifications to accommodate a tap connection, it neatly stores coiled hoses, enhancing the garden's organization. The TRONES cabinets are also perfectly sized to store standard drink cans, offering an aesthetic alternative to bulk storage. For kitchens or pantries with limited space, TRONES units can be mounted to walls or cabinet sides to provide overflow storage for pantry items, produce, or even to clear countertop clutter. They can also serve as effective storage for baking trays and pans, keeping them organized and easily accessible.
Finally, IKEA shoe cabinets can be integrated into bedrooms as slim console units beneath wall-mounted TVs, offering storage for media accessories and a sleek aesthetic. In nurseries, a TRONES cabinet mounted beside a changing table provides convenient and discreet storage for diapers and wipes, with its plastic construction making it easy to clean. Another use for the slim TRONES cabinet is for children's clothing storage, especially in small spaces like RVs, offering organized compartments in a compact footprint. They can also conceal unsightly elements like electric boxes or modems, providing both utility and aesthetic improvement. These diverse applications demonstrate the remarkable versatility of IKEA's shoe storage solutions beyond their initial purpose, offering practical and stylish organizational benefits throughout the home.
